KSS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

430 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kohl's (KSS)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$5.53B — up 123% from $2.48B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 112 funds opened new KSS positions and 64 closed out — a net gain of 48 holders — while 103 added to existing stakes and 158 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Adage Capital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$117M. The largest seller was Two Sigma Investments, cutting an estimated $66.4M.
